Bolted Vertical Silos are designed for the safe and efficient storage of bulk materials in powder, granular and inert form, such as cement, lime, premix products and industrial materials. Ideal for large-scale plants, port terminals and applications requiring high storage volumes, they represent a flexible and high-performance solution for bulk material management. This type of vertical silo is engineered to ensure maximum capacity, structural stability and design adaptability, even in large industrial installations such as port storage.

The structure consists of high-thickness steel panels connected by high-strength bolting. The modular configuration allows diameters up to 15 meters and capacities exceeding 6,000 m³, ensuring high stability, mechanical strength and adaptability to different project requirements. Materials and connection systems guarantee long-term durability and excellent resistance to weather conditions. Thanks to their modular design, silos are supplied as elements organized on optimized transport frames, simplifying loading, logistics and transport by truck or sea. This approach reduces handling costs and improves efficiency in complex job sites. The modular configuration also optimizes long-distance logistics, facilitating shipment by truck or sea and simplifying the management of large international projects. Operation and Safety

In bolted silos, each component is designed to ensure high mechanical strength, operational safety, and long-term reliability, even in complex installations or demanding environmental conditions.
This section outlines the technical elements that define the modular panel system, with a focus on devices and solutions that optimize material handling and support operational continuity.

Vertical bolted silo

SEALING GASKETS

Gaskets, positioned at the junction points between the different sections forming the silo, play a key role: they must withstand wear and provide protection against weather conditions. The materials selected by Poggi ensure long-term sealing performance, contributing to the overall stability and efficiency of the structure.

LOADING SAFETY

The Poggi silo is equipped with a safety system designed to prevent overpressure or underpressure conditions.
To start loading, the operator connects the pipe to the silo by moving a handle: this action activates an indicator on the control panel. Only at this point can the butterfly valve be opened from the control panel, allowing material to enter. This procedure ensures that loading takes place only when the silo is properly ready, preventing overloads or unsafe operations.

TWO-WAY SAFETY SYSTEM

The silo is equipped with a two-way safety system to prevent overpressure or vacuum conditions.
In case of filter blockage, an electronic pressure sensor automatically stops loading by closing the butterfly valve.
If this first level of protection fails, a second mechanical system intervenes to rebalance the pressure inside the silo.

CONNECTION OF COMPONENTS

Bolting is a key structural element in bolted silos, as it ensures the mechanical integrity of the entire structure. Depending on the installation environment (e.g. marine conditions), different types of bolts can be used, with varying sizes and protective treatments. Each bolt contributes to the overall stability of the silo, ensuring a strong and durable connection between the panels.

INTERNAL LINING

Different types of internal lining can be applied, selected according to the nature of the material to be stored. These linings serve a dual function: they protect internal surfaces from wear, abrasion or corrosion, while also facilitating material flow toward the discharge, reducing friction and buildup. The correct selection helps optimize operational efficiency and extend the service life of the silo.

Material Flow Management

Material Extraction

DISCHARGE SYSTEM Material is discharged by gravity through a conical bottom hopper designed to facilitate flow even with high-density materials or large volumes. The system can be configured with butterfly valves, pneumatic valves, and external extraction screw conveyors, depending on the application and the type of connected system. VIBRATION SYSTEMS To ensure complete silo emptying even with difficult materials, electric vibrators or selective vibration systems can be installed, calibrated according to the material type. This reduces discharge times and prevents bridging or blockages. FLUIDIZATION SYSTEMS Fluidization pads or nozzles installed in the lower part of the silo introduce compressed air to keep powders or light materials in motion. Particularly suitable for cement, hydrated lime, fly ash, and other light, powdery materials.

Material Dosing

VOLUMETRIC DOSING
Material dosing is carried out via screw conveyor, adjusting the operating time based on the silo’s nominal capacity. A reliable solution that ensures operational continuity and consistent output, particularly suitable for homogeneous materials and repetitive working cycles.

ELECTRONIC DOSING WITH LOAD CELLS
For applications requiring precision, traceability and certified dosing, a loss-in-weight weighing system can be integrated. Load cells connected to an electronic terminal ensure reliable measurements, with cycle recording and controlled, verifiable recipe management.

REMOTE MANAGEMENT AND TRACEABILITY OPTIONS
Upon request, dosing systems can be integrated with digital interfaces for remote control, data visualization from external terminals and automatic report generation. This enables advanced silo management even remotely and full integration into automated systems or Industry 4.0 environments.

Dust Filtration

TOP FILTER Mounted directly on the silo roof, the top filter is designed to capture and retain venting dust generated during pneumatic loading. The system operates continuously and automatically, without the need for manual intervention, helping to keep the surrounding environment clean and improving safety in the operating area. Efficient separation between air and solid particles reduces the risk of emissions into the atmosphere and preserves the integrity of the stored material, preventing waste and contamination. Depending on the type of material stored in the silo, different types of filters can be installed, optimized for particle size distribution or the chemical nature of the dust handled.
